A man arrested on suspicion of attempted murder and wounding with intent following a stabbing in Wigton remains in custody.

The 49-year-old man was arrested following the incident, which left a man in intensive care and two others with knife wounds, yesterday.

He remains in police custody while investigations continue.

Three people, two men and a woman, were injured in the incident.

The woman was injured on Church Street, while the two men were injured on King Street.

It happened just before 2pm yesterday, with police closing part of the town.

Of the three who suffered stab wounds, two were airlifted to hospital.

Police said today that one of the men, who was flown to Blackpool Victoria Hospital, is in intensive care.

The second man was taken to Preston Royal Hospital with non-life-threatening injuries. He is in a stable condition.

The injured woman was treated at the scene by paramedics.

Police are continuing to appeal for witnesses, or anyone with dash cam or CCTV footage, to come forward.
